But it’s the preseason!!! It sure is, and even in a meaningless game and in limited playing time you can earn yourself a healthy fine.

The NFL fined Suh $21,056 for pushing Baker Mayfield. He didn’t even “hit” him. The NFL is cracking down hard on defensive players hitting the quarterback after throw so much, in fact, you can not even lay a finger on a quarterback after he’s thrown.

Last year Jason Pierre-Paul found this out when his hand came down and lightly tapped Ben Roethlisberger’s helmet. He was charged with roughing the passer. Roethlisberger later admitted to flopping.

Suh merely pushed down Mayfield and considering his past, not only gave Tampa 15-yard penalty but earned himself a hefty little fine. I’m pretty sure he’s not feeling the impact of losing a little over $21k, it’s definitely small things to a giant.
